通过使用浮点数和字符串来说明ptint()函数的格式化打印方法,我们可以在开发过程中随心所欲地在控制台打印出我们需要的信息。[阅读全文]首先是控制台中小数点的格式化和打印方式。使用%.3f保证小数点的格式print("%.3f"%3.1415926)#保留3位小数print("%.2f"%3.1415926)#保留2位小数通过{:.3f}Formatprint("{:.3f}".format(3.1415926))#保留3位小数print("{:.2f}".format(3.1415926))#保留2位小数并保证小数点通过round()函数Formattingprint(round(3.1415926,3))#保留3位小数然后字符串的格式化方法。初始化a和b两个字符串进行字符串格式化a='a结果为:'b=10use%toformatprint("%s%d"%(a,b))useformat()functiontoformat,a和b默认按顺序格式化print("{}{}".format(a,b))使用format()函数格式化,使用'{0}{1}'占位符格式化print("{0}{1}".format(a,b))使用format()函数进行格式化,使用'{a}{b}'参数值占位格式print("{a}{b}".format(a=a,b=b))">"使用右对齐print('name:{0:>5}\ntype:{1:>5}'.format('公众号','蟒蛇集中营'))"<"使用左对齐print('Name:{0:<5}\nType:{1:<5}'.format('公众号','Python集中营'))使用f'{}'用于格式化,支持python3.6及以上打印(f'a的结果为:{a}b的结果为:{b}')加入【Python集中营】,获得更多福利!PyQt5GUI&&RequestsApi做一个天气查询系统(完整代码在文末获取)!一个漂亮的windowscmd命令行工具cmder如何将excel数据分析后的可视化数据写入保存!Excel数据处理2:快速完成openpyxl数据的添加和修改!Excel数据处理一:巧妙利用openpyxl提取过滤数据
